Job Description

Overview

Rapiscan Government Services (RGS), an OSI Systems Company, is seeking a Sr Program Manager, to assist in running its growing Federal Government Services Business.

RGS is growing and requires a Senior Program Manager capable of managing large government contracts. These government contracts are in the security space within DoD and DoS.

RGS is seeking a Senior PM capable of managing our internal and external team to grow and expand our business within the Federal Government.

The Senior PM will meet with senior executives at DOD, DOS, and DHS departments and agencies as required to further develop relationships within the Federal Government space.

Thus, enabling a better understanding of the Government’s strategic objectives and acquisition plans. The Senior PM will be responsible for ensuring RGS meets customer contractual and program objectives, and ensure we present our best efforts to the Government.

RGS is an industry leader in Security Screening Technology and Solutions. In addition to providing a broad array of cargo and vehicle inspection technologies and services for ports, borders, military, high-threat facilities, and checkpoints to help customers combat terrorism, drug smuggling, illegal immigration, and trade fraud, Rapiscan is a respected Security Leader.

This position will also oversee our Facility Security responsibilities by ensuring we maintain our requirements with DCMA.

At RGS, we have an important mission to make the world a safer place. But we can’t do it alone. We're looking for a Senior Program Manager to manage federal government programs and assist in the continued growth of our company.

Responsibilities

  • Overall accountability and responsibility for the execution of Domestic, International and US Government revenue programs against company plans and objectives, contractual obligations and requirements, and key customer expectations.
  • Experience in managing large government programs.
  • Work closely with other departments leading assigned project teams.
  • Develop and monitor project schedule with cross functional team to meet customer and business needs.
  • Manage change control within the project as required.
  • Control the costs and scope of proposals submitted to customers to ensure they can be successfully executed to internal and external requirements.
  • Communicate risks, areas of concern, and overall recommendations (from a Program Management execution standpoint) to Senior Management.
  • Collaborate with Project Finance to provide weekly and monthly updates to the current year forecast against plan, quarterly ETC / EAC reporting at summary and detailed levels.
  • Uphold the Company’s core values of Integrity, Innovation, Accountability, and Teamwork.
  • Demonstrate behavior consistent with the Company’s Code of Ethics and Conduct.
  • Perform duties as the Facility Security Officer (FSO) as required.
  • Duties may be modified or assigned at any time to meet the needs of the business.

Qualifications

  • BS / BA in Engineering, Science or Business - preferred
  • Strong Project Management Professional (PMP) certificate - preferred
  • 8 plus years working on customer funded programs in a capital equipment company
  • Experience executing US Government capital equipment contracts a plus
  • Security Clearance Required : Secret
  • Strong communication skills and the ability to work well with other strong personalities.
  • Possess a working knowledge of budget and acquisition processes.
  • Demonstrated ability to interact with both internal and external stakeholders at the highest levels.
  • Demonstrated ability to lead a cross function team to achieve operational / strategic goals and objectives.
  • Ability to mentor and coach junior staff members.
  • Must be detail oriented and able to function effectively in a fast paced, multitasking work environment.
  • Travel is required; upwards of 20%
